Eighteen Visions have released a re-recorded version of their 2002 album “Vanity.” Fans can find the effort on Spotify and pre-order vinyl copies HERE. Eighteen Visions will be celebrating the 20th anniversary of “Vanity“ by performing it in full on a summer headlining tour. End, SeeYouSpaceCowboy, Wristmeetrazor, and Chamber will open on select dates.
